Stunning two double bedroom, two bathroom, luxury duplex apartment with a parking space directly outside its own private entrance, enviably situated within a gated mews in the heart of King's Cross, moments from fashionable Granary Square and Coal Drops Yard.
The property has been superbly decorated and furnished, offering bright and spacious accommodation over two floors, with stylish interiors and a high spec finish throughout. Features include an impressive open plan reception/kitchen and newly fitted breakfast bar area, private balcony, master bedroom with dressing area and en-suite, contemporary style family bathroom, newly installed balcony doors, double glazing and electric vehicle charger.
Rufford Mews is a quiet gated cul-de-sac, a few minutes walk from the ever-evolving Kings Cross, Granary Square & Coal Drops Yard. This vibrant location provides a multitude of shops and amenities and an array of fashionable bars, restaurants and cafes. Also home to the brand new headquarters for Google, Facebook, YouTube, The Guardian & Central Saint Martin's. Barnsbury Conservation Area is just as close which is one of the most revered locations in Islington, traditional gastro pubs along with some more cutting edge offerings closer to Upper Street. It is this mix of traditional English charm on the doorstep of the bustle and international flavours of Kings Cross which lend the area much of its appeal.
Kings Cross St Pancras Underground is 0.6miles away (served by six underground lines, Thameslink and the Eurostar connecting you to local, national & international destinations). In addition Caledonian Road & Barnsbury Station is 0.4miles away (Overground Line) offering excellent connections to the City and the West End. There is also a nearby canal towpath providing a beautiful cycle route West to Regents Park and East to Hoxton.
